# Application Profiler Profile application performance across Node.js, Python, and Java stacks by analyzing CPU usage, memory allocation, and execution hotspots to pinpoint optimization targets. ## Overview This skill empowers Claude to analyze application performance, pinpoint bottlenecks, and recommend optimizations. By leveraging the application-profiler plugin, it provides insights into CPU usage, memory allocation, and execution time, enabling targeted improvements. ## How It Works 1. **Identify Application Stack**: Determines the application's technology (e.g., Node.js, Python, Java). 2. **Locate Entry Points**: Identifies main application entry points and critical execution paths. 3. **Analyze Performance Metrics**: Examines CPU usage, memory allocation, and execution time to detect bottlenecks. 4. **Generate Profile**: Compiles the analysis into a comprehensive performance profile, highlighting areas for optimization. ## When to Use This Skill This skill activates when you need to: - Analyze application performance for bottlenecks. - Identify CPU-intensive operations and memory leaks. - Optimize application execution time. ## Examples ### Example 1: Identifying Memory Leaks User request: "Analyze my Node.js application for memory leaks." The skill will: 1. Activate the application-profiler plugin. 2. Analyze the application's memory allocation patterns. 3. Generate a profile highlighting potential memory leaks. ### Example 2: Optimizing CPU Usage User request: "Profile my Python script and find the most CPU-intensive functions." The skill will: 1. Activate the application-profiler plugin. 2. Analyze the script's CPU usage. 3. Generate a profile identifying the functions consuming the most CPU time. ## Best Practices - **Code Instrumentation**: Ensure the application code is instrumented for accurate profiling. - **Realistic Workloads**: Use realistic workloads during profiling to simulate real-world scenarios. - **Iterative Optimization**: Apply optimizations iteratively and re-profile to measure improvements. ## Integration This skill can be used in conjunction with code editing plugins to implement the recommended optimizations directly within the application's source code.
